Transaction 7d86d5c54413642657c3336cde46a7010972dc62823f8e55ac0fd53c6696abfb

5 Input
1 Outputs
  • 7d86d5c54413642657c3336cde46a7010972dc62823f8e55ac0fd53c6696abfb:0
  • value  793243
    address  1MY5FUJyuVRmMgD1kGuB9PiaNJDgpjkzdQ